Method

Chicken

1

Prepare and season chicken

If using pre-cooked chicken, roughly shred or dice to yield about 2 cups. If starting raw: pat 2 medium chicken breasts dry and season with 1/2 tsp salt, 1/4 tsp pepper, 1/2 tsp smoked paprika and 1/4 tsp garlic powder.

2

Cook chicken (if raw)

Heat 1 tablespoon olive oil in a skillet over medium-high heat. Add the seasoned chicken breasts and cook 5-7 minutes per side until internal temperature reaches 165°F (74°C). Remove to a cutting board and let rest 5 minutes, then shred or dice.

3

Finish chicken

If using pre-cooked chicken, warm the 2 cups in the skillet with the oil over medium heat for 2-3 minutes to incorporate the seasonings and remove any cold spots. Taste and adjust salt/pepper if needed. Keep warm while you prepare other components.

Avocado Spread

4

Make avocado spread

Halve and pit 1 ripe avocado. Scoop flesh into a small bowl and mash with a fork until mostly smooth. Stir in 2 tablespoons Greek yogurt (or mayo), 1 teaspoon lime juice, 1/4 teaspoon salt and 1/8 teaspoon black pepper. Taste and adjust seasoning. Set aside.

Sandwich build

5

Cook bacon

In a clean skillet over medium heat, add the 8 bacon slices and cook, turning occasionally, until crispy, about 8-10 minutes. Transfer to a paper towel–lined plate to drain.

6

Toast bread

Spread softened butter on one side of each of the 8 bread slices. Heat a large skillet or griddle over medium heat. Place buttered-side-down 4 slices in the skillet and toast until golden, 1-2 minutes; if you prefer, toast all slices. Remove and keep warm.

7

Assemble sandwiches

On the unbuttered side of 4 bread slices, spread a generous layer of avocado mixture. Divide the warm seasoned chicken evenly among the 4 slices (about 1/2 cup per sandwich). Top each with a slice of cheese, 2 bacon strips, tomato slices (2–3 slices per sandwich), a lettuce leaf, and optional thin red onion slices and fresh herbs. Drizzle hot sauce if using.

8

Finish and serve

Top each sandwich with the remaining toasted bread slices, buttered side up. Press gently and, if desired, return to the skillet and grill for 1 minute per side to melt cheese and warm through. Cut sandwiches in half and serve immediately.

Optional garnish & serving

9

Serve with pickles, chips, or a simple side salad. Leftover avocado spread will darken—store separately in an airtight container with a thin film of lime juice on top and refrigerate up to 24 hours.
